Residential Solar Energy Installation: Expenses, Advantages & Fiscal Credits
Considering a home solar electricity system? The upfront price can seem significant , typically ranging between $15,000 and $30,000 for a typical dimensioned system , but the future benefits are well worth it. You'll decrease your recurring electricity expenses dramatically, often to close to zero! Furthermore, switching solar electricity is ecologically friendly , lessening your environmental mark. To ease the economic burden , several state and local government rebates are available . Currently, a state investment credit of 30% allows homeowners to subtract that figure from their taxes , significantly lowering the net expense. Examine all obtainable options and obtain several bids to find the ideal solution for your home .

The Process of Home Solar Installation: From Quote to Power On
Embarking on a home solar system can seem daunting, but understanding the procedure makes it manageable. It typically commences with an initial assessment where a technician analyzes your property's light exposure and energy needs. Following this, you'll get a detailed price quote outlining the materials, labor, and potential savings. If you accept the offer, a contract is signed. Next comes the authorization application process with your local municipality. Then, the physical installation happens, including mounting the panels and connecting them to your existing electrical grid. Finally, an check ensures all is up to code, after which the system is turned on, and you're generating your own clean energy!
